Role
The PCS Technician executes, maintains, and sustains Micron’s PCS systems, SPACE Statistical Process Control (SPACE SPC), E3: Fault Detection and Classification (FDC) and Run to Run (R2R), MES (Manufacturing Execution System), MESCentral, MAM (Manufacturing Application Management), and RMS (Recipe Management Systems) to ensure accurate system updates, stable automation behavior, and strong data integrity across manufacturing.
Key Responsibilities
SPC (SPACE Platform)
- Create and update SPC charts, limits, rules, and attributes.
- Monitor chart health and escalate abnormalities.
E3 – FDC & R2R
- Update FDC traces, limits, alarms; perform basic troubleshooting.
- Enable/disable R2R models based on engineering instruction.
RMS – Recipe & Parameter Control
- Process recipe revisions and parameter changes.
- Validate recipe uploads and equipment communication.
SigmaSpec – Specification Management
- Update SigmaSpec per approved engineering change.
- Ensure spec alignment across SPC, FDC, R2R, and RMS.
MES / Shop Floor Systems
- Execute MES changes, validations, and state transitions.
- Support WIP, equipment status, and data collection plan accuracy.
- Troubleshoot MES errors (missing data, state flow issues, communication faults).
MAM – Application Logic Support
- Update PCS‑linked MAM workflows.
- Validate rule behavior affecting SPC, FDC, and system communication.
- Escalate MAM logic issues impacting control strategy.
Governance & Documentation
- Execute changes following ECN and site governance procedures.
- Maintain change logs and verification/closure evidence.
Monitoring & First‑Line Troubleshooting
- Monitor dashboards for alarms, data gaps, and communication failures.
- Perform first‑line diagnosis and escalate as needed.
Cross‑Functional Collaboration
- Support Process, Equipment, Manufacturing, PCS/Automation, and Quality Engineering.
- Provide on‑floor support during major updates or equipment conversions.
